From Ritual to Revelation: The Evolution of Vedic Traditions
The Vedic traditions, sprung in the ancient Indian subcontinent, have undergone a profound transformation over millennia. Initially, these practices were primarily focused on ritualistic acts, aimed at appeasing deities. Over time, however, the Vedic worldview transformed, embracing a more philosophical dimension. This shift is evident in the emergence of mantras that delve into the nature of reality. The early focus on observable rituals gradually gave way to an emphasis on inner purification and self-knowledge.
